Experimental Study On Physical And Chemical Analysis Of Echinococcus Multilocularis And Echinococcus Granulosus

ObjectiveTo explore the physical and chemical properties of Echinococcus multilocularis protoscoleces and Echinococcus granulosus protoscoleces in vitro.Methods1.The collection of Echinococcus granulosus protoscoleces: Fresh Echinococcus granulosus protoscoleces were extracted from liver lesions of sheep infected with cystic echinococcosis.After treatment with eosin staining,the activity of protoscoleces was observed.Then the number was counted under microscope.Only those with more than 98% of the activity can be further cultured and measured.2.The Grouping of Echinococcus granulosus protoscoleces: The protoscoleces were divided into 4groups according to the density after counting and then added to the culture bottle with 15 ml medium.The medium used by Echinococcus granulosus protoscoleces and the medium used by Echinococcus multilocularis protoscoleces were both from the same batch.The density was 0/15 ml in the blank group,10,000/15 ml in the control group,20,000/15 ml in the control group,and 30,000/15 ml in the control group.The Echinococcus granulosus protoscoleces and the Echinococcus multilocularis protoscoleces shared the same blank group.3.The collection of Echinococcus multilocularis protoscoleces: The Echinococcus multilocularis protoscoleces were obtained from the abdominal cavity of the breeding mice for more than half a year.After treatment with eosin staining,the activity of protoscoleces was observed.Then the number was counted under microscope.Only those with more than 98% of the activity can be further cultured and measured.4.The Grouping of Echinococcus multilocularis protoscoleces: The protoscoleces were divided into 4groups according to the density after counting and then added to the culture bottle with 15 ml medium.The density was 0/15 ml in the blank group,10,000/15 ml in the control group,20,000/15 ml in the control group,and 30,000/15 ml in the control group.5.The method of measurement and the choice of time node: In order to ensure that physicochemical indexes of the culture medium were not changed,medium change was not allowed in the whole process of culturing and measurement.The Measurement was on the premise that the original culture density was not changed.A pipettor was used to blow the culture medium quickly and uniformly.And the medium containing the protoscoleces was absorbed for the next measurement.The first measurement was made after the protoscoleces was packed,and the follow-up measurement was made after 1 day,2 days,3 days,4days and 5 days.6.The measurement of PH,lactic acid,calcium ion and glucose: The supernatant of the culturemedium was absorbed and transferred to a dry sterile EP tube.Medical blood gas analyzer was used to measure the values of the above indexes.7.The measurement of glycogen: After the supernatant of the culture medium was discarded,the glycogen content in procephalus was measured by using glycogen reagent detection box.Results1.The supernatant PH of two kinds of protoscolex both decreased in vitro.And with the higher density,the decreasing trend was more obvious.2.The supernatant lactic acid and calcium of two kinds of protoscolex both increased in vitro.And with the higher density,the increasing trend was more obvious.3.The supernatant glucose of two kinds of protoscolex both decreased in vitro.And with the higher density,the decreasing trend was more obvious.4.The glycogen content in the two kinds of protoscolex gradually accumulated with the growth,but they both decreased at the later stage.And with the higher density,the decreasing trend was more obvious.5.By statistical analysis,the above indicators showed statistically significant differences in the two groups(P<0.05),but there were no statistically significant differences between the two groups(P>0.05).Conclusion1.The physical and chemical properties of the two kinds of echinococcus in vitro culture were similar.2.In the metabolic process of the two kinds of echinococcus,acid represented by lactic acid was produced and then the PH of the external environment decreased.3.Calcium accumulation occurred during the growth of the two kinds of echinococcus.4.The surrounding glucose was the main nutrient during the growth of the two kinds of echinococcus.And the glucose taken by the echinococcus was synthesized into glycogen for growth and development.
